BOB–TACH (Cont’d)<br />

Bob–Tach Lever and Wedge (Cont’d)<br />

Using a punch and hammer, remove the roll pin (Item 1)<br />

[A] from the Bob–Tach wedge and spring, bolt and clevis<br />

assembly.<br />

Remove the spring, bolt and clevis assembly (Item 1) [B].<br />

Remove the wedge (Item 2) [B] from the Bob–Tach<br />

frame.<br />

Always replace bent or broken wedges.<br />

If the bolt (Item 1) [C], handle pivot (Item 2) [C], spring<br />

(Item 3) [C] or clevis (Item 4) [C] are damaged, put the<br />

assembly in the vise. Loosen and remove the bolt (Item<br />

1) [C] with a 5/16 inch allen wrench.<br />

Replace the worn or damaged parts as nee<strong>de</strong>d.<br />

Reverse the removal procedure to install the Bob–Tach<br />

Lever and Wedge.<br />

Bob–Tach Stops<br />

Remove and replace the Bob–Tach stop (Item 1) [D]<br />

(both si<strong>de</strong>s) if worn or damaged.<br />

NOTE: The Bob–Tach stop (Item 1) [D] must contact<br />

the lift arm at the same time the tilt cylin<strong>de</strong>r<br />

reaches full extension. Use available shims<br />

to adjust the Bob–Tach stop and tilt cylin<strong>de</strong>r<br />

sequence as closely as possible.<br />
